We Are Magic Number LTD is recruiting for a HR Administrator and Finance Support. HR Administrator and Finance Support 3 days a week in our Bristol office with OT days available in peak summer season – Mid Level Starting: Feb 2025 We are looking for a hybrid role which will support our team on day-to-day HR needs and office support whilst also managing the internal finance procedures. Magic Number is an award-winning event and production agency based in Bristol, with an office near Cabot Circus and a workshop in Speedwell. Our team is growing, and we need to support this with a role that can ensure the team have all they need from onboarding, up-to-date training, daily schedules, and timelines managed, and one-to-one peer support with a HR head. The Role The ideal applicant will have hybrid experience across two areas of company support from HR/Office support to Finance as broken down below. HR/Office Support We are looking for someone with experience of managing the day-to-day of a diverse team. Responsibilities: Oversee the employee lifecycle from onboarding to offboarding, maintaining smooth HR processes aligned with company objectives and legal requirements. Develop and implement HR policies and procedures to ensure compliance and operational efficiency across the company. Address and resolve employee relations issues, ensuring alignment with employment laws and HR best practices. Provide guidance and support to managers and employees to promote a positive and productive environment. Oversee employee record management and manage annual leave administration. Oversee 6-monthly reviews including recording details and capturing clear next step outcomes for the team. Coordinate and compile monthly payroll updates, covering new hires, terminations, promotions, and other adjustments. Manage the process of disciplinaries and record outcomes and appeals. Manage all team holiday and reviews using our SAGE platform. Assist with staffing management of freelancers. Logistic planning of all internal staff from reviews, trips, peer support, travel, etc. Book and plan team trips including awards dinners, end of summer company trip, and Christmas party. Financial Support As an agency, we have an influx of invoices in, POs, and invoices needing to be paid. The internal process means all spends need to be logged against projects, and all project budgets. As the finance assistant part of this role, we are looking for someone to assist the team in making sure the financial payment process is being followed. Flag any issues or late payments and be additional support to our finance team to receive the correct information required. Responsibilities: Management of company finance process and liaising with external bookkeeping and finance team. Assist with project tracking on quotes and finance reconciliation, ensuring costs are allocated to the correct jobs. Perform company card checks to ensure company policy is being followed and receipts are allocated to the correct jobs. Handle sales invoicing on a weekly basis. Conduct weekly updates with founders.
